Heidi De Jonge has been a pastor for over 18 years. Most of those years she served as a congregational pastor, but she began her ministry working with university-age students. Her work has come full circle in her current role as Associate Interfaith Chaplain at Queen’s University in Kingston, Ontario. In addition to this position, she also serves as a chaplain in a long-term care home near Kingston. Heidi received her Master of Divinity from Calvin Theological Seminary, and her Doctor of Ministry from Western Theological Seminary—focusing her studies and her dissertation on conflict transformation. Outside of work, she enjoys writing, especially at the intersection of loss, grief, and spirituality. Heidi is also a road cyclist, a dog lover, a wife, and a mom to three teenage kids.
